Speaker: Jo Godfrey, Hydrogeologist at ESI
In early 2014, a widespread groundwater flood event occurred across the Thames Valley, causing notable disruption to businesses, infrastructure and homeowners. In places, the flooding was river-derived, but in most situations it was groundwater driven as a result of record high groundwater levels.
Groundwater flood events are of longer duration than traditional fluvial flooding and are often delayed following a period of high rainfall. The prolonged duration often exacerbatesproperty damage and losses, having a significant effect on socio-economic activity. Understanding the mechanisms of groundwater flooding, and hence the locations that are at risk, helps businesses and home owners prepare, and can help mitigate the impact of any flooding.
This talk will present the mechanisms for groundwater flooding, and discuss groundwater flood risk mapping and its implications for homeowners and businesses.
